3) What Width Cabin Do You Need?

a) One-Side Cabin

One-Side “Kit” airline cabin comes as a window wall and side overhead bin set, or (with stage grid) as a One-side, one-aisle Narrow body set , or One-side, two-aisle Wide body set.

b) Narrow Body Cabin

Narrow body, one-aisle “Kit” cabin set allows for Four (2-2) across First class or Business class seats, or Six (3-3) across Coach / Economy class seats. Upon request, an additional 9″ aisle width can be achieved.

c) Wide Body Cabin

Wide Body, two-aisle “Kit” airline cabin set allows for Five (2-1-2) across AA First class seats, or Six (2-2-2) across Business class, or Seven (2-3-2) across 767 Coach class seats.

d) Extra Wide Body Cabin

Extra Wide body, two-aisle “Kit” airline cabin set allows for Six (2-2-2) across First class seats, or Seven (2-3-2) across Business class seats, or Eight (2-4-2) or Nine (3-3-3) across Coach / Economy class seats.

5) Do you require Service Areas?

We can provide a simple end to the cabin, or provide functional Doors, practical Galley Units, Cabin Crew Jump Seats, Closets, and Lavatory Cubicles to cover all your options. Allow for additional manpower and time to position, build out, and remove Service Area units.

More versatile than the “Rolling” set, the “Kit” set can wild out portions of the cabin that were not possible before (see Capital One commercial). Wall panels, overhead bins and ceilings can be removed with minimal preparation.

“Kit” cabin come in 7′-long sections. Cabin width comes as either a “One-side” cabin set, or a one aisle “Narrow body” set.  With two aisles we can provide a “Wide body” (7 across coach class seats), or a “Extra Wide body” (8 or 9 across Coach class seats) set. Each set comes with a complement of Seats, bulkhead walls and curtain doorways, and upon request, our choice of Set-appropriate Set Dressing.

“Kit” sets are fully practical airline cabin interiors that come disassembled. Each “Kit” consists of cabin walls, passenger-activated overhead bins, Flight Attendant call button, incandescent reading lights and window shades.  Illuminated fasten seat belt, no smoking signs, and oxygen masks drop are controlled off-set. Dimmable (range: 30% to 70%) MacTech Tungsten LED tubes are used along walls, ceilings and (if set up as a two-aisle set) under the center overhead bins.
